1 day itinerary for Tel Aviv

Good morning! Tel Aviv is a vibrant city with so much to offer, even if you only have one day to explore. Let's plan an exciting itinerary for you!

Morning: Start your day with a delicious Israeli breakfast at one of the local cafes. Tel Aviv is known for its amazing food scene, so make sure to try some traditional dishes like shakshuka or sabich.

After breakfast, head to the Carmel Market, one of the city's most famous markets. Stroll through the colorful stalls, filled with fresh produce, spices, and local delicacies. Don't forget to haggle a bit and try some tasty samples along the way!

Next, make your way to the nearby neighborhood of Neve Tzedek. This charming area is filled with narrow streets, boutique shops, and art galleries. Take a leisurely walk and soak in the bohemian atmosphere. You can also visit the Suzanne Dellal Center for Dance and Theater, which hosts various performances and exhibitions.

Afternoon: For lunch, head to the trendy Rothschild Boulevard. This iconic street is lined with cafes and restaurants, perfect for a midday meal. Enjoy some people-watching while savoring a delicious falafel or a gourmet sandwich.

After lunch, take a stroll along the boulevard and admire the beautiful Bauhaus architecture. Tel Aviv is known as the "White City" due to its large collection of Bauhaus buildings, which are now a UNESCO World Heritage site.

Next, make your way to the Tel Aviv Port area. This revitalized waterfront district offers a mix of shops, restaurants, and entertainment options. Take a walk along the promenade, rent a bike, or simply relax on the beach and soak up the sun.

Evening: As the sun sets, head to Jaffa, the ancient port city that is now part of Tel Aviv. Explore the narrow alleyways, visit the famous Jaffa Flea Market, and enjoy the stunning views of the Mediterranean Sea. Don't miss the chance to try some delicious seafood at one of the local restaurants.

After dinner, make your way to the Tel Aviv Port again, where you can find a variety of bars and clubs. Tel Aviv has a vibrant nightlife scene, so you can dance the night away or simply enjoy a drink while listening to live music.

Remember to take breaks throughout the day to relax and enjoy the laid-back atmosphere of Tel Aviv. This itinerary will give you a taste of the city's diverse culture, delicious food, and beautiful surroundings. Have a fantastic time exploring Tel Aviv!
